Kiev should be careful in connection with the incident with the appearance of a Ukrainian drone over Estonia. This was stated by the Minister of National Defense of Poland Vladislav Kosinyak-Kamysh.
"Ukraine should define the targets [of UAV attacks] much more precisely in order not to threaten the security of NATO countries... Ukraine should be careful in this regard," he said commenting on the incident with the Ukrainian drone shot down over Estonia.
Recall, on May 19, Ukrainian drones began to fly into the territory of the Baltic countries more and more often. On May 19, a Romanian Air Force fighter as part of a NATO mission shot down a drone over the south of Estonia. As stated by the commander-in-chief of the NATO Joint Forces in Europe, Alexus Grinkevich, it was launched from Ukrainian territory.
